Parameters
var-name: Specifies an environment variable name, a string of 1 to 63 characters. A user-defined EAA
environment variable name can contain digits, letters, and the underscore sign (_), but its leading
character cannot be the underscore sign.
var-value: Specifies the variable value.
Usage guidelines
When you define an action, you can enter a variable name with a leading dollar sign ($variable_name)
instead of entering a specific value for an argument. EAA will replace the variable name with the
variable value when it performs the action.
For an action argument, you can specify a list of variable names in the form of
$variable_name1$variable_name2...$variable_nameN.
Examples
# Create an environment variable: set its name to if and set its value to interface.
<Sysname> system-view
[Sysname] rtm environment if interface
